Coin Commemorating Kuril Islands Landing Operation

Date of Issue
12.08.2020
Catalogue number
5712-0051

Denomination
5 rubles
Material
Nickel plated steel
Total weight, g
6.0 (±0.30)
Diameter, mm
25.0 (+0.30) (-0.05)
Thickness, mm
1.80 (±0.25)
Mintage, pcs
2,000,000

Obverse

in the center of the disc there is a two-line inscription of denomination ‘5 РУБЛЕЙ’ (5 RUBLES) and ‘БАНК РОССИИ’ (BANK OF RUSSIA) below, at the bottom there is the year of issue ‘2020 г.’ (2020), on the left and on the right there are stylised images of plant branches, and in the right-hand part of the coin there is the Moscow Mint’s trademark.

Reverse

a relief image of the Monument of Soviet Army Soldiers – Liberators of the Kuril Islands in 1945; along the rim there are the inscriptions ‘КУРИЛЬСКАЯ ДЕСАНТНАЯ ОПЕРАЦИЯ’ (KURIL ISLANDS LANDING OPERATION) and ‘1945 г.’ (1945).

Authors

Designers: E.V. Kramskaya (obverse), A.D. Schablykin (reverse).
Sculptors: A.A. Dolgopolova (obverse), E.A. Tolzin (reverse).
Mint: Moscow Mint (ММД).
Edge: 12 sections with 5 corrugations each.

The Kuril landing operation of 1945 was an operation of the 2nd Far Eastern Front (Army General M.A. Purkayev) and the forces of the Pacific Fleet (Admiral I.S. Yumashev), conducted on 18 August – 2 September during the Soviet-Japanese war of 1945.

Monuments have been erected in the cities of Petropavlovsk-Kamchatsky and Yuzhno-Sakhalinsk in memory of the Soviet soldiers who perished during the operation.
